Ingredients You’ll Need

Gathering simple, high-quality ingredients is the secret to making this whipped ricotta with honey and pistachios truly shine. Each ingredient plays a vital role — from the creamy ricotta base to the sweet, floral honey and crunchy nuts that provide texture and a pop of color.

  • Fresh ricotta cheese: Use full-fat ricotta for the creamiest, most luscious texture when whipped.
  • Honey: Choose a good quality raw honey for a natural sweetness that complements the ricotta without overpowering it.
  • Pistachios: Toasted and chopped pistachios add the perfect nutty crunch and a vibrant green contrast.
  • Fresh lemon juice: A splash brightens the ricotta and balances the richness.
  • Sea salt: Just a pinch enhances all the flavors without making it salty.
  • Extra virgin olive oil: Optional, drizzled for an extra layer of richness and smooth mouthfeel.

How to Make Whipped Ricotta with Honey and Pistachios

Step 1: Prepare the Ricotta Base

Start by placing fresh, well-drained ricotta cheese into a mixing bowl. Using a hand mixer or stand mixer fitted with a whisk attachment, whip the ricotta on medium-high speed until it reaches a light, airy texture, usually about 2-3 minutes. This process transforms the ricotta into a pillowy, spreadable consistency perfect for absorbing flavors.

Step 2: Add Brightness and Seasoning

Once whipped, gently fold in fresh lemon juice and a pinch of sea salt. The lemon juice adds a subtle zest to balance the ricotta’s creamy richness, while the salt enhances every nuance of flavor.

Step 3: Toast the Pistachios

Lightly toast shelled pistachios in a dry skillet over medium heat for 3-5 minutes, stirring often to avoid burning. Let the nuts cool, then roughly chop them to sprinkle on top. Toasting deepens the pistachios’ nutty flavor and adds a wonderful crunch that contrasts with the silky ricotta.

Step 4: Assemble and Drizzle Honey

Transfer the whipped ricotta to your serving dish, spreading it into an even layer or dolloping it artfully. Drizzle raw honey generously over the top, allowing it to pool in the ridges of the ricotta. Finally, sprinkle the toasted pistachios evenly over everything, adding a touch of olive oil if you like for that glossy finish.

Pro Tips for Making Whipped Ricotta with Honey and Pistachios

  • Drain excess liquid: If your ricotta is watery, drain it using cheesecloth or a fine sieve for creamier results.
  • Chill ingredients: Keep your ricotta chilled before whipping to help it whip up lighter and fluffier.
  • Use high-quality honey: The flavor of your honey significantly impacts the final dish, so choose a varietal you love.
  • Toast nuts evenly: Keep stirring pistachios while toasting to prevent uneven browning or burning.
  • Serve fresh: Whipped ricotta is at its best when served soon after preparation to enjoy its fluffiest texture.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Store any leftover whipped ricotta with honey and pistachios in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Keep pistachios separate to maintain their crunch and add them just before serving.

Freezing

Because ricotta’s texture changes after freezing, this whipped version is best enjoyed fresh. Freezing is not recommended as it may become grainy or watery upon thawing.

Reheating

This dish is best served cold or at room temperature, so avoid reheating. If necessary, simply remove from the fridge and let sit for 15-20 minutes to soften slightly before serving.

Whipped Ricotta with Honey and Pistachios

Whipped Ricotta with Honey and Pistachios is a creamy and airy appetizer that perfectly balances rich, silky ricotta with natural sweetness from raw honey and a satisfying crunch from toasted pistachios. This easy-to-make recipe is ideal for casual gatherings or a quick gourmet snack, offering a versatile dish that pairs well with toast, crackers, or fresh fruit.

  • Author: Julia
  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 5 minutes
  • Total Time: 15 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x
  • Category: Appetizers
  • Method: No-cook
  • Cuisine: Italian-inspired
  • Diet: Gluten Free

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ients

  • 1 cup fresh full-fat ricotta cheese, well-drained
  • 2 tablespoons raw honey
  • 1/4 cup shelled pistachios, toasted and chopped
  • 1 teaspoon fresh lemon juice
  • Pinch of sea salt
  • 1 teaspoon extra virgin olive oil (optional)

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Ricotta Base: Place fresh, well-drained ricotta cheese into a mixing bowl. Using a hand mixer or stand mixer fitted with a whisk attachment, whip the ricotta on medium-high speed until light and airy, about 2-3 minutes, creating a pillowy, spreadable consistency.
  2. Add Brightness and Seasoning: Gently fold in fresh lemon juice and a pinch of sea salt to balance the richness and enhance the flavors.
  3. Toast the Pistachios: Lightly toast shelled pistachios in a dry skillet over medium heat for 3-5 minutes, stirring frequently to avoid burning. Let cool, then roughly chop.
  4. Assemble and Drizzle Honey: Transfer whipped ricotta to a serving dish, spreading evenly or dolloping. Drizzle raw honey generously on top, allowing it to pool in the ridges. Sprinkle with toasted pistachios and, if desired, drizzle with extra virgin olive oil for a glossy finish.

Notes

  • Drain any excess liquid from ricotta using cheesecloth or a fine sieve for creamier texture.
  • Keep ricotta chilled before whipping to achieve lighter fluffiness.
  • Use high-quality raw honey for the best flavor impact.
  • Toast pistachios evenly by stirring frequently to prevent burning.
  • Serve whipped ricotta fresh for optimal texture and taste.
  •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ator up to 3 days; keep pistachios separate until serving.
  • Freezing not recommended as texture may become grainy or watery.
  • Serve chilled or at room temperature; avoid reheating.
